English Championship side Middlesbrough FC have announced the signing of Ghanaian youngster Listowell Lord Hinneh after a successful trial.
The 18-year-old penned a long-term contract with the Riverside Stadium outfit from Ghanaian lower-tier side Samba Stars Academy after passing a two-month trial period.
The club's official statement reads: “Young Ghanaian forward Listowell Lord Hinneh has joined Boro. The 18-year-old has completed a move to the club after a successful trial period, subject to receiving international clearance.”
Lord Hinneh has played five times in the last two seasons in the Ghana Premier League, representing Berekum Chelsea and Asante Kotoko.
He is a product of Ghana-based Samba Stars Academy, and has represented Ghana as a youth international.
